SPDR S&P Emerging Asia Pacific ETF
GMF
GMF
69 hedge funds and large institutions have $175M invested in SPDR S&P Emerging Asia Pacific ETF in 2024 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 9 funds opening new positions, 16 increasing their positions, 18 reducing their positions, and 6 closing their positions.
